I highly recommend opting for the drink when you come in; you basically tell the bartender whatever mood, liquor, word--anything, and he will make you that in drink form. I asked for "law school" and was stunned by how delicious it was. The drink is undoubtedly better than the real thing.
We had opted to have the white truffle on one plate. It's incredibly fragrant and added a lot to the pasta it came on. Personally, I do think truffles are too expensive. But if you want to go for it, I would recommend getting it on one plate as opposed to each of them so you can try it out without committing and getting overwhelmed.

I must say this was a very unique experience dining. Each course is artistically presented with a beverage pairing that compliments the meal. It was good, but quite frankly not my cup of tea. The stories behind the food were interesting but a bit forced. By that I mean it was more scripted than conversational (which I guess it would have to be), given the pace and time allotment for the dinner reservation.
If you are a foody, I would recommend going once just for the experience. Again, it was interesting (the food in my opinion was good, but not great) but for the price offering I do not feel that the cost was justified. I just never really felt “at home” like I do at other restaurants. I realize I am very alone on this review and everyone has different tastes, but this will mark my one and only visit.
